Salem Main Street Initiative- Downtown Program is a 501(c)(3) organization based in Salem, Massachusetts, registered in 2016, with $238,895 in FY2024 revenue. CharityIndex grades it B.

Measures how much of every dollar spent actually reaches programs, plus what it costs to raise $100 of donations. The worse of the two measures sets the letter (85%+ to programs is an A; under $15 to raise $100 is an A), averaged over the three most recent filings. Not scored for Salem Main Street Initiative- Downtown Program— this filing type doesn't report it, and the rating simply skips it (never counts it against the organization). Measures whether the organization is built to last: how many months its reserves would cover expenses (3+ months earns an A-range score, but hoarding 5+ years of budget is capped) and whether it runs a surplus or a deficit. For Salem Main Street Initiative- Downtown Program: 2 mo reserves · +2% margin earns a B on this criterion. See the exact thresholds →
Checks how the organization is run, from its own Form 990: an independent board majority, a board of five or more, conflict-of-interest, whistleblower and document-retention policies, and independently audited financials. The share of disclosed checks that pass sets the letter. Not scored for Salem Main Street Initiative- Downtown Program— this filing type doesn't report it, and the rating simply skips it (never counts it against the organization). Counts five disclosure signals: a recent filing, a mission statement, program descriptions, a listed website, and the full expense breakdown. More disclosure, better letter. For Salem Main Street Initiative- Downtown Program: 2 of 5 disclosure signals earns a C on this criterion. See the exact thresholds →

Revenue grew from $113K (FY2015) to $239K (FY2024) across 10 reported years.
